Trio of 91Ô­´´ teams return with top 10 finishes

Credo Christian senior girls place sixth at provincials, while both 91Ô­´´ Secondary and 91Ô­´´ Fundamental finish ninth at respective tourneys

91Ô­´´ Fundamental’s Jacob Bernardin (left) and Noah Wylie hit the deck during day one of the BC boys high school AA volleyball championships last week at the 91Ô­´´ Events Centre. The Titans placed ninth. John Morrow Black Press

While both 91Ô­´´ Christian Lightning senior teams came home with a pair of provincial titles, three other local squads managed top 10 finishes at their respective B.C. volleyball championship tournaments.

The Credo Christian Kodiaks placed sixth at the BC Single A senior girls championships in Fernie with Rebekkah Allison earning a second team-star award.

The Kodiaks had finished third at the Fraser Valley championships.

And at the AAA senior girls championships in Vancouver, the 91Ô­´´ Saints — — placed ninth overall.

And closer to home at the 91Ô­´´ Events Centre, the 91Ô­´´ Fundamental Titans also placed ninth in the senior boys AA championships. The Titans had finished fourth at last month’s Fraser Valley championships.
